Decision Logger

Two-layer memory system. Layer 1 stores everything. Layer 2 stores only what the founder approved. Future meetings read Layer 2 only — this prevents hallucinated consensus from past debates bleeding into new deliberations.

Two-Layer Architecture

Layer 1 — Raw Transcripts

Location: memory/board-meetings/YYYY-MM-DD-raw.md

  • Full Phase 2 agent contributions, Phase 3 critique, Phase 4 synthesis
  • All debates, including rejected arguments
  • NEVER auto-loaded. Only on explicit founder request.
  • Archive after 90 days → memory/board-meetings/archive/YYYY/

Layer 2 — Approved Decisions

Location: memory/board-meetings/decisions.md

  • ONLY founder-approved decisions, action items, user corrections
  • Loaded automatically in Phase 1 of every board meeting
  • Append-only. Decisions are never deleted — only superseded.
  • Managed by Chief of Staff after Phase 5. Never written by agents directly.

Conflict Detection

Before logging, Chief of Staff checks for:

  1. DO_NOT_RESURFACE violations — new decision matches a rejected proposal
  2. Topic contradictions — two active decisions on same topic with different conclusions
  3. Owner conflicts — same action assigned to different people in different decisions

When a conflict is found:

⚠️ DECISION CONFLICT
New: [text]
Conflicts with: [DATE] — [existing text]

Options: (1) Supersede old  (2) Merge  (3) Defer to founder

DO_NOT_RESURFACE enforcement:

🚫 BLOCKED: "[Proposal]" was rejected on [DATE]. Reason: [reason].
To reopen: founder must explicitly say "reopen [topic] from [DATE]".

Logging Workflow (Post Phase 5)

  1. Founder approves synthesis
  2. Write Layer 1 raw transcript → YYYY-MM-DD-raw.md
  3. Check conflicts against decisions.md
  4. Surface conflicts → wait for founder resolution
  5. Append approved entries to decisions.md
  6. Confirm: decisions logged, actions tracked, DO_NOT_RESURFACE flags added

Marking Actions Complete

markdown
- [x] [Action] — Owner: [name] — Completed: [DATE] — Result: [one sentence]

Never delete completed items. The history is the record.
